Specifications

  • Storage Capacity: 32 megabits (4 megabytes)
  • Access Time: 70 nanoseconds
  • Supply Voltage: 2.7V - 3.6V
  • Operating Temperature Range: -40°C to +85°C
  • Interface: Parallel

Functional Features

  • Erase and Program Operations: The AT49BV320D-70TU supports both sector erase and byte program operations, allowing for flexible data manipulation.
  • Block Locking: Certain sectors can be locked to prevent accidental erasure or modification of critical data.
  • Automatic Sleep Mode: The device enters a low-power sleep mode when not in use, reducing power consumption.
